Suppose that a shot putter can put a shot at the world-class speed v0 = 15.00 m/s and at a height of 2.160 m. What horizontal distance would the shot travel if the launch angle θ0 is?
(a) 45.00o and
(b) 42.00o? The answers indicate that the angle of 45o, which maximizes the range of projectile motion, does not maximize the horizontal distance when the launch and landing are at different heights.
